Healthy Air Fryer Cajun Shrimp

This Healthy Air Fryer Cajun Shrimp recipe delivers crispy, flavor-packed shrimp with bold Cajun spices in under 20 minutes. It’s a guilt-free, easy dinner perfect for busy weeknights, meal prep, or entertaining.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 pound large raw shrimp, peeled and deveined (tail-on or off)
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il or avocado oil (or oil spray for lighter coverage)
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ika (or regular paprika)
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per (adjust to taste)
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t (sea salt preferred)
  • Fresh chopped parsley or cilantro (optional, for garnish)
  • Lemon wedges (optional, for serving)

Instructions

  1. Pat the peeled and deveined shrimp completely dry with paper towels. If using frozen shrimp, thaw and blot dry.
  2. In a small bowl, mix together smoked pa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, dried oregano, dried thyme, cayenne pepper, black pepper, and salt.
  3. Add shrimp to a medium mixing bowl. Drizzle with olive oil or avocado oil and toss to coat.
  4. Sprinkle the Cajun seasoning blend evenly over the shrimp and toss until all shrimp are well coated.
  5. Preheat the air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for 2-3 minutes.
  6. Spray the air fryer basket lightly with cooking spray if needed. Arrange shrimp in a single layer without overlapping. Cook in batches if necessary.
  7. Air fry at 400°F for 6-8 minutes, flipping halfway through, until shrimp are opaque, pink, and lightly crisped on the edges. Jumbo shrimp may need 1-2 extra minutes; small shrimp may be done in 5 minutes.
  8. Transfer shrimp to a serving platter. Garnish with fresh parsley or cilantro and serve with lemon wedges. Enjoy immediately for best texture.

Notes

For best results, pat shrimp very dry before seasoning. Adjust cayenne for desired spice level. Cook in batches to avoid overcrowding. Serve immediately for maximum crispiness. Leftovers can be reheated in the air fryer for 2-3 minutes at 350°F. For a gluten-free version, ensure your Cajun seasoning is gluten-free. Try the seasoning on chicken or tofu for a shellfish-free alternative.
